I am looking to get a set of driving lights and I have noticed that lights that have a relay tend to cost at least 2x as much as lights that don't.

Would it be a good observation to say that, in general, lights that have a relay are considerably brighter than lights that don't?

Would simply adding a relay to one of the lower cost lights make much of an improvement?

Thanks.
 






if the lights don't come with a relay I'd recommend buying one. You are able to go to a higher wattage bulb with a relay that you couldn't if you didn't have one, and its much safer for your overall wiring system. Problem is if you don't have a relay then your switch has to have the power capacity for the lights. Most switches don't have nearly enough power capacity for that and thus you are limited to a much smaller wattage bulb and you risk frying your switch quite often :).
I say spend the extra bucks, get a unit designed to work with a relay, you'll be happier in the long run.
